Position Overview

As a Stormwater Project Engineer I , you will join our Water Resources team as a technical lead on municipal and transportation stormwater infrastructure projects. You’ll also mentor junior team members, ensure high quality deliverables, and collaborate across disciplines. This is a high-visibility role, offering opportunities to shape design standards and build strong client relationships.

You will:

  • Lead hydrologic and hydraulic (H&H) analyses of floodplains, floodways, bridge/culvert crossings

  • Assess flood-prone zones, diagnose root causes, and develop alternative design solutions

  • Design stormwater conveyance networks, detention systems, and BMPs (Green infrastructure, infiltration, etc.)

  • Prepare erosion & sediment control and stormwater management plans

  • Produce engineering calculations, technical reports, permit applications, construction plans, cost estimates, specifications, and details

  • Oversee and QA/QC work of peers and junior engineers

  • Coordinate with multidisciplinary teams (transportation, structural, municipal, survey, permitting)

  • Maintain client and regulatory relationships, represent the firm at client meetings, and manage scopes/budgets

  • Mentor, coach, and develop junior engineers via training, reviews, and career path guidance

Key Qualifications & Required Skills

Required / Must-Have

  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ering (ABET-accredited preferred)

  • 8-12 years of experience in stormwater / water resources / drainage engineering

  • Licensed Professional Engineer (PE) in Illinois and/or Indiana

  • Proficiency with MicroStation; experience with AutoCAD a plus

  • Experience with H&H modeling tools (e.g. HEC-RAS, SWMM, InfoWorks, XP-SWMM, etc.)

  • Experience in municipal or DOT drainage design

  • Strong writing, presentation, and client communication skills

  • Proven ability to manage multiple tasks and deadlines in a team setting

  • Valid driver’s license

Preferred / Nice-to-Have

  • Certified Floodplain Manager (CFM) credential

  • Familiarity with Illinois and Indiana DOT and municipal stormwater design standards

  • Experience leading small-to-medium engineering teams or task groups

  • Exposure to permitting (USACE, local floodplain ordinances, IDNR, MS4, etc.)

  • Experience in business development, proposals, or client growth
